This paper investigates specialized discourse about mergers and acquisitions by focusing on a friendly cross-border deal: Malaysian car maker Proton’s acquisition of a majority shareholding in the Italian MV Agusta, one of the most famous motorcycle manufacturers in the world. The paper examines features of different text types to explore the ways aspects of the deal, the companies and their performance are represented, from exploratory talks in late 2003 through the closing in late 2004.
